Recently, the Division of Banks (Division) has evaluated the growing practice understood as “subprime” financing. The practice of subprime lending is normally whenever a loan provider funds home financing or any other customer loan to a job candidate who frequently will not fulfill standard underwriting requirements, either as a result of past belated re re payments, bankruptcy filings, or a credit history that is insufficient. These loans will also be priced relating to risk with higher interest levels or maybe more charges when compared to a standard credit item. It is essential to distinguish between subprime predatory and financing lending. Predatory home loan financing is expanding “credit to a customer on the basis of the customer’s security if, taking into consideration the customer’s present and expected earnings,. The buyer is going to be struggling to make the scheduled payments to settle the obligation. ” 1 Predatory financing is a forbidden unlawful work and training and certainly will perhaps not be tolerated because of the Division. 2 Predatory financing can also provide a destabilizing influence on low- and moderate-income areas.

Security and soundness problems

The potential risks connected with subprime lending and investing are considerable and that can have ramifications that are serious an organization’s monetary security and soundness. This particular fact is evidenced because of the numerous organizations which are experiencing unexpected losses as a result of a failure to identify and manage these dangers properly. 4 Therefore, the Division expects that organizations which will make a decision that is strategic take part in subprime tasks do this in a fashion that is wise and it is commensurate with all the experience and expertise of these that will be making the financing and investment choices.

Its administration’s obligation to make sure that sufficient policies, procedures, and interior settings have been in spot before the commencement of every new task. In addition, administration need to ensure that capital is sufficient to soak up any losings because of a modification of economic climates or any events that are unanticipated. These demands hold real particularly utilizing the high risks that accompany subprime lending and investing. As a result, a heightened level of prudence is needed.

One risk that is substantial with subprime lending is conformity danger (see below). The danger many inherent in subprime task is standard danger, which can be compounded by the increased costs connected with handling and gathering issue credits. 2nd, administration must produce and implement enough settings for these risks. Numerous institutions utilize rates models as being a control measure to make sure that the degree of income from subprime activities adequately compensates for the increased degree of danger. Nonetheless, link between these models differ somewhat over the industry, because do the use of the outcomes by administration. Therefore, organizations are advised to constantly test these rates models to make sure that projections try not to differ considerably from real outcomes. Also, the increased danger of loan losings needs to be a part of administration’s analysis associated with the adequacy regarding the allowance for loan and rent losings.
